The effects of the therapy with ethinylestradiol 30 μg-drospirenone+metformin on endothelial dysfunction in the polycystic ovary syndrome

Ilie I. , Ilie R. , Marian I. , Mocan T. , Hazi G. , Duncea I. , Georgescu C.

Introduction: Recent data indicate that women affected by the pol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S) are at a greater risk for cardiovascular disease (CVD). Young women with the pol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S) have evidence of endothelial dysfunction but not of altered arterial structure

Duncea I , Ilie I R , Georgescu C , Marian I , Mocan T , Man B , Brad C , Hazi G

Aim: The aim of our study was to assess the presence of endothelial dysfunction and of increased carotid intimae-media thickness (IMT), two precocious markers of atherosclerosis in PCOS subjects. Simultaneously, their relationship with some metabolic, hormonal and anthropometric parameters was analyzed.Methods: The study group consisted of 45 women with PCOS (age=23.1±4.1 years, body mass index (BMI) =28.4±5.9 kg/m2).
